Zusammenfassung:The disclosed means of determining alignment between an external charger and an implantable medical device (IMD) involves the use of reflected impedance modulation, i.e., by measuring at the external charger reflections arising from modulating the impedance of the charging coil in the IMD. During charging, the charging coil in the IMD is pulsed to modulate its impedance. The difference in the coil voltage ( V) produced at the external charger as a result of these pulses is assessed and is used by the external charger to indicate coupling. If the magnitude of Y is above a threshold, the external charger considers the coupling to the IMD to be adequate, and an alignment indicator in the external charger is controlled accordingly. The magnitude of Vcoil can be assessed in addition to V to determine alignment with the IMD with improved precision, and/or to further define a high quality alignment condition.
